WebAIM - Web Accessibility In Mind

E-mail List Archives

Re: Opens a simulated dialog

for

From: Jonathan Avila
Date: Aug 2, 2018 11:53AM


Hi, that best practice indicates it is not required for buttons although it may be useful to some users. Specifically the best practice was created for situations such as when links are used where the user expects to be taken to a new page or somewhere else on the current page because a link rather than a button was used.

Jonathan

Jonathan Avila
Chief Accessibility Officer
Level Access
<EMAIL REMOVED>
703.637.8957 office

Visit us online:
Website | Twitter | Facebook | LinkedIn | Blog

Looking to boost your accessibility knowledge? Check out our free webinars!

The information contained in this transmission may be attorney privileged and/or confidential information intended for the use of the individual or entity named above. If the reader of this message is not the intended recipient, you are hereby notified that any use, dissemination, distribution or copying of this communication is strictly prohibited.

-----Original Message-----
From: WebAIM-Forum < <EMAIL REMOVED> > On Behalf Of Kakarla Meharoon
Sent: Wednesday, August 1, 2018 9:03 PM
To: <EMAIL REMOVED>
Subject: [WebAIM] Opens a simulated dialog

Hi

For the buttons is it necessary to give advance warning opens as a simulated dialog these buttons will opens a dialog ?

Please find the below link

https://www.webaccessibility.com/best_practices.php?technology_platform_idG

"Developers must alert users *when a link is used* to open a simulated dialog. When *links* do not indicate the purpose of opening a simulated dialog, users of assistive technology may expect another action and may be confused when that expected action does not occur. Text should be added *to the link* alerting users that a simulated dialog will be opened when the link is activated..."

(*emphasis* added)


https://www.w3.org/TR/wai-aria-practices/examples/dialog-modal/dialog.html

*This official W3 example includes a button which does NOT warn of a pending simulated dialog*


--
Sent from Gmail Mobile